    Cleveland players upset with family ticket prices for games at Oracle [report]

    According to ESPN’s Darren Rovell, the Cavaliers are unhappy about how much ticket prices were raised for this year’s NBA Finals games at Oracle Arena. The Warriors’ front office set the price of tickets at $1,300 apiece for Cleveland players. Rovell reported many of the Cavaliers’ family members decided not to make the trip for Games…
